H6: Diario de un asesino (H6: Diary of a Serial Killer)

H6: Diario de un asesino (H6: Diary of a Serial Killer) (2004)

  • 41% want to see it
    (617 ratings)

A friendly face masks the mind of a twisted serial killer in Spanish painter-turned-filmmaker Martin Garrido Barón's disturbing tale of a man who has finally succumbed to his most violent and murderous impulses.
